Output 32f9ab5c76dfc7c937388fd47a87357ad05bf5baaac289bd6a047db0ae6df54a:23

value
149360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4077ee80864a409701fc001178427fb59b7e9eb OP_EQUAL
address
3M28A2MPFXu7AhpuWSMpPgA3qXRmNbwC8F
transaction
32f9ab5c76dfc7c937388fd47a87357ad05bf5baaac289bd6a047db0ae6df54a
confirmations
383520
spent
true